Lifting A House: Cost Considerations

Figuring out the price for lifting a house can be complex. There's no one-size-fits-all response as the cost is heavily influenced by a variety of factors. The size and weight of your house, the complexity of the lift, your region, and the expertise of the contractors you choose will all play a role.

Generally speaking, expect to allocate anywhere from tens of thousands to well over hundreds of thousands of dollars for a house lift. This can include costs for permits, engineering, equipment rentals, labor, and any necessary repairs or adjustments made to the foundation after lifting.

  • Factors that the cost might include:
  • The structure's size and weight
  • The distance lift required
  • Site accessibility
  • Ground stability
  • Building codes

It's strongly suggested to obtain multiple estimates from reputable contractors and discuss your specific needs in detail before making a decision.

Addressing Foundation Problems: A Comprehensive Guide to Lifting Your House

Tackling foundation issues frequently necessitates lifting your house. This meticulous process involves carefully elevating the structure to allow for repairs {to thebase. Before embarking on this labor-intensive undertaking, it's essential to comprehend the steps involved.

  • The first step is evaluating the extent of the foundation damage.
  • Next, a experienced contractor will develop a tailored lifting plan based on the severity of the issues and your house's design.
  • Once the plan is in place, the contractor shall install specialized beams beneath the house. These devices gradually lift the structure, allowing for access to the foundation.
  • During the lifting process, the contractor will closely monitor the situation to ensure the house is lifted evenly and safely.
  • After the house has been lifted, repairs are undertaken to strengthen the foundation.
  • , the lifting equipment will be disengaged and the structure will be lowered back to its normal position.

Elevating A House: The Science Behind the Process

House lifting is a complex engineering feat that involves carefully shifting a structure to a new elevation. This process typically entails stabilizing the existing foundation with temporary supports, then gradually lifting the building using hydraulic jacks or other specialized equipment.

The extent of the lift depends on the specific needs of the project, which could range from a few inches to several feet. Constructors meticulously calculate the lifting process to ensure the structural integrity of the house is maintained throughout the procedure.

A key aspect of house lifting involves compensating for changes in soil conditions, as moving earth can create uneven loads on the foundation. Sensors are often used to track these shifts in real-time, allowing engineers to make necessary corrections to the lifting process.

  • After the house has been raised to the desired elevation, the foundation is then strengthened with concrete or other suitable materials.
  • Services are reconnected and adjusted as needed.
  • At last, the house undergoes a thorough inspection to ensure that it is structurally sound and ready for occupancy.
